
Do mobile phones cause Brain Cancer?

No doubt you’ve seen media reports over the years, advising that the radiation from your mobile phone could cause brain cancer.
A new major review has looked in this and has finally come up with the answer.
Guest: Ken Karipidis is the Australian Radiation Protection & Nuclear Safety Agency’s Health Impact Assessment Assistant Director.
